When it comes to the military, packaging isn't as simple as throwing a few items in a box with some bubble wrap, adding a packaging slip, slapping on some postage, and calling it a day. In fact, military packaging standards demand a fair amount of attention, and have continually evolved over the years.
As the Defense Logistics Agency describes, "Military Packaging exists based upon the lessons learned (and often not learned) when improper packaging failed to protect materiel in combat logistics support missions." For the layman, that means that packaging failed, and soldiers didn't get the supplies they needed – whether "supplies" refers to bullets, bandages, or anything in between.
The basic standard for military packaging is that all packages must effectively protect items to provide safe transit to the most distant locations while also withstanding long-term storage in extreme conditions – whether that means dry and sandy, wet and humid, or freezing cold. At the heart of this necessity is the motivation to encourage what the Defense Logistics Agency refers to as "combat readiness" at all times.
In our daily lives, if a package is exposed to the elements or compromised in any way, the worst that can happen is an insurance claim or short wait for a replacement shipment. However, when it comes to the military, direct exposure to the elements can quite literally mean the difference between life and death. If crucial supplies don't reach a base or post in proper condition, every effort to get them there could be in vain, and everyone relying on them could be in danger.
